About the Book
The past few years have seen rapid progress in apoptosis research. This volume deals with many of the recent advances made in uncovering the molecular and cellular basis of apoptosis, with particular emphasis to the role of apoptosis in normal biological processes and the mechanisms involved.
The articles published in this volume are written by leading experts in the field and should be a vital resource for researchers in biomedicine.
